Output 699e12d461d6613d3d7c513c4747237c1e0519069af8abe12b5ef27a0fdec7a6:1

value
156997020
script pubkey
OP_HASH160 OP_PUSHBYTES_20 0e45e2a04f02e9bdcde5f05b6e6fd99c30310e2e OP_EQUAL
address
32zV6wc4kc8D6eiqyyEHxQfQMfa7H4bojc
transaction
699e12d461d6613d3d7c513c4747237c1e0519069af8abe12b5ef27a0fdec7a6
confirmations
338449
spent
true